Nissan Sentra B18 (2020-2025) Service Manual: Ambient Sensor Signal Circuit

Diagnosis Procedure

Diagnosis Procedure
  1. CHECK AMBIENT SENSOR POWER SUPPLY

      1. Ignition switch OFF.

      2. Disconnect ambient sensor harness connector.

      3. Ignition switch ON.

      4. Check voltage between ambient sensor harness connector and ground.

        (+)

        (–)

        Voltage

        (Approx.)

        Ambient sensor

        Connector

        Terminal

        E67

        1

        Ground

        5 V

    Is the inspection result normal?

    YES >>

    GO TO 2.

    NO >>

    GO TO 4.

  2. CHECK AMBIENT SENSOR GROUND CIRCUIT

      1. Ignition switch OFF.

      2. Check continuity between ambient sensor harness connector and ground.

        Ambient sensor

        Continuity

        Connector

        Terminal

        E67

        2

        Ground

        Yes

    Is the inspection result normal?

    YES >>

    GO TO 3.

    NO >>

    Repair or replace harness or connector.

  3. CHECK AMBIENT SENSOR

    1. Check ambient sensor. Refer to Component Inspection.

    Is the inspection result normal?

    YES >>

    Replace combination meter. Refer to Removal and Installation.

    NO >>

    Replace ambient sensor. Refer to Removal and Installation.

  4. CHECK AMBIENT SENSOR PO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T FOR OPEN

      1. Ignition switch OFF.

      2. Disconnect combination meter harness connector.

      3. Check continuity between ambient sensor harness connector and combination meter harness connector.

        Ambient sensor

        Combination meter

        Continuity

        Connector

        Terminal

        Connector

        Terminal

        E67

        1

        M24

        29

        Yes

    Is the inspection result normal?

    YES >>

    GO TO 5.

    NO >>

    Repair or replace harness or connector.

  5. CHECK AMBIENT SENSOR PO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T FOR GROUND SHORT

    1. Check continuity between ambient sensor harness connector and ground.

      Ambient sensor

      Continuity

      Connector

      Terminal

      E67

      1

      Ground

      No

    Is the inspection result normal?

    YES >>

    GO TO 6.

    NO >>

    Repair or replace harness or connector.

  6. CHECK AMBIENT SENSOR POWER SUPPLY CIRCUIT FOR POWER SHORT

      1. Ignition switch ON.

      2. Check voltage between ambient sensor harness connector and ground.

        (+)

        (–)

        Voltage

        (Approx.)

        Ambient sensor

        Connector

        Terminal

        E67

        1

        Ground

        0 V

    Is the inspection result normal?

    YES>>

    Replace combination meter. Refer to Removal and Installation.

    NO>>

    Repair or replace harness or connector.

Component Inspection

Component Inspection
  1. CHECK AMBIENT SENSOR

      1. Ignition switch OFF.

      2. Disconnect ambient sensor connector.

      3. Check resistance between ambient sensor terminals.

        Ambient sensor

        Condition

        Resistance: kΩ

        Terminals

        Temperature: °C (°F)

        1

        2

        −15 (5)

        12.73

        −10 (14)

        9.92

        −5 (23)

        7.80

        0 (32)

        6.19

        5 (41)

        4.95

        10 (50)

        3.99

        15 (59)

        3.24

        20 (68)

        2.65

        25 (77)

        2.19

        30 (86)

        1.81

        35 (95)

        1.51

        40 (104)

        1.27

        45 (113)

        1.07

    Is the inspection result normal?

    YES>>

    Inspection End.

    NO>>

    Replace ambient sensor. Refer to Removal and Installation.
